Since becoming an on-air radio personality for the historic 95.5 WBRU, Peter Wright, better known as Souleo, has become one of Southern New England’s most popular and well-respected on-air personalities with his dynamic and energetic personality, lively discussions, and commitment to the community. Souleo has booked and interviewed over 90 of the entertainment industry’s most celebrated and recognized names with a diverse list that includes an exclusive interview with Don Cornelius, Liza Minnelli, Whoopi Goldberg, Ne-Yo, LeAnn Rimes, Dashboard Confessional, and many more. It was perseverance and hard work which led to Souleo landing his three hour show on the station’s popular, “The 360 Degree Black Experience in Sound,” which is also Southern New England’s 1 weekly radio show. “There were days in the beginning and even now when I’m up until 5 or 6 in the morning, sending out follow-up emails to book my interviews, doing research and developing questions for the next day’s interview, and brainstorming ways to create the most unique listening experience that I can offer my listeners,” says the dedicated on-air personality. Souleo’s commitment to his craft is only one facet of his personality that has been able to gain the respect and confidence of some of the industry’s brightest stars. Souleo has humored Chaka Khan, impressed the legendary Don Cornelius in a highly sought-after rare exclusive interview, talked politics and social issues with Cyndi Lauper, and charmed everyone from the legendary rock band Chicago to industry executive Richard D. Parsons, CEO of Time Warner. The enthusiasm, radiance, and warmth that Souleo exudes that have contributed to his success are gifts that he attributes to his mother who passed away in early 2007. “My mother’s spirit is still with me and forever will be. One of the greatest gifts she gave me is the joy of having fun and celebrating everyday of life. She laughed, she joked, she danced, she sang, and she lived. For me that’s the spirit that I carry with me as an on-air personality. I want to celebrate life and inspire people to have a good time,” says Souleo. For Souleo, celebrating life also means getting to the heart of important matters. As a radio personality he has demonstrated his commitment to the community and to addressing relevant social topics by developing the segments “What’s On Your Mind?” and “Lift Up the People,” which features the thoughts of everyday listeners, and the latter which profiles celebrities that are actively giving back to the community. Plus, his company, Souleo Enterprises, co-produces an annual benefit concert for youth music education programs. “For me just interviewing celebrities and being on the red carpet means nothing if I can’t use those opportunities to raise awareness and be a voice for positive change,” says the passionate Souleo. Passion is the driving force behind this NYC native’s numerous achievements. It is his passion and drive that also led to his success on the NYC open-mic poetry circuit and as a model for MTV/MasterCard, Scholastic Books, Tae Bo and more. Souleo is currently making progress towards his end goal of creating a multi-media empire with recent advances as music editor for aRude Magazine, songwriter, Head of A&R for the independent record label, TarPaul Records, and as a fashion designer. In addition, Souleo is aware of the importance of education and is currently a senior completing his degree as an English major at Brown University, Class of ’07.5. Souleo is proof that with spirit, positive energy, and a whole lot of soul life’s possibilities are endless.
